James Dooley is a UK-based entrepreneur, investor, and SEO specialist best known for building and scaling what he calls “digital real estate.” Since starting his career in digital marketing in 2009, he has built, ranked, and monetised hundreds of websites across local services, iGaming, finance, and lead generation, generating millions of enquiries for UK businesses through a rank-and-rent and performance-based model.
He is the founder of FatRank and PromoSEO, businesses focused on delivering high-quality, pay-on-results leads rather than vanity metrics like rankings or traffic. James is often described as a “digital landlord” due to the scale of his online asset portfolio, which is built to generate predictable, long-term cash flow rather than short-term wins. His approach combines technical SEO, content expansion, link building, and systemised operations to create defensible online assets.
